Job Title : Network Engineer

Location : Onsite in Irvine, CA so must be in the area

Travel Expectation : Major, potential for 3+ days per week during major installs. All travel expenses will be expendable.

Duration : 6+ months CTH

USC / GC / GC-EAD

Notes : These resources will be on-site smart hands supporting the Client’s networking team. Frequent travel is expected, but the client will cover all expenses.

Candidates should be comfortable doing configurations, scripting, and L2 / 3 troubleshooting but also rolling up their sleeves and helping rack, stack, and cable when necessary.

Key Responsibilities :

Cisco and Arista Network Configuration :

  • Design, configure, and implement Cisco and Arista networking solutions to meet the organization's requirements.
  • Perform regular maintenance and troubleshooting of network devices.

DNAC Implementation :

Deploy and manage Cisco's DNA Center (DNAC) for centralized network automation, assurance, and analytics.

Routing and Switching Protocols :

  • Configure and optimize BGP and OSPF protocols for efficient and secure routing within the network.
  • Hands-on experience with Layer 1, Layer 2, and Layer 3 switching.

Certification Requirement :

Possess a CCNP certification, demonstrating a strong foundation in Cisco networking technologies.

Rack and Stack :

Willingness to perform rack and stack work as required for new installations or hardware upgrades.

Network Security :

Implement and maintain network security protocols to ensure the confidentiality, integrity, and availability of data.

Collaboration and Documentation :

  • Work closely with cross-functional teams to design and implement network solutions that align with business objectives.
  • Create and maintain comprehensive network documentation.

Troubleshooting and Support :

  • Diagnose and resolve complex network issues in a timely manner.
  • Provide technical support to end-users and collaborate with the IT support team as needed.

Qualifications :

  • Bachelor's degree in Computer Science, Information Technology, or a related field.
  • 6-7 years of networking experience
  • Proven experience as a Network Engineer with a focus on Cisco, DNAC, and Arista technologies.
  • In-depth knowledge of BGP, OSPF, and switching protocols.
  • Strong analytical and problem-solving skills.
  • Excellent communication and collaboration abilities.
  • Familiarity with other networking technologies such as Arista, Palo Alto, etc.
  • Experience with software-defined networking (SDN) is a plus.
